Night-shift staff: Floor 4 of the Tellhaven Building opens this week. After 21:00, access is via the rear stairwell only; the lifts are locked out overnight during the settling period. Complete a walk-through of the new floor once per shift and log it. The stairwell keypad accepts the code below.

badge for yahop-fawep: bdg-XBKXI-68071

Welcome to the Cobaltine admin dashboard team. Dark mode is token-driven: never hardcode hex values, always use the semantic palette in the theme package. Components must pass both contrast checks in CI. Toggle state lives in user preferences, not local storage. Legacy pages under /reports are exempt until Q3. The complete theming guide, with token tables and examples, lives here.

dashboard of kafog-yagap = https://confluence.lumiclabs.internal/browse/display/display/pages

Checklist item 7 — cold storage archive. Before we ship Harbormark 3.2, sweep the cold storage buckets: anything untouched for 180+ days gets moved to the glacier tier and tagged with the release name. Don't delete anything, even if it looks like junk — finance audits these quarterly. The archiver script does most of the work; just confirm the dry-run output matches the manifest count. Paste the run token below so we can trace it later.

session token of kagup-hahaf = htk3_2b8